Abstract:The focus of the current research indicates a new Bianchi type-V anisotropic, homogeneous astrophysical model with modified theory of f(R, T) gravity and Λ(t), time-dependent cosmological constant. The significant effect of the model is that the field equations solutions find using a time-dependent quadratic deceleration parameter.
